• Javascript Algoritmaları – Merge Sort

    Javascript Algoritmaları – Merge Sort0

    Bır baska sıralama tekniği ile birlikteyiz inkilizcesi Merge Sort türkçesi birleştirme kaynaştırma sıralaması olan bu algoritma 2 diziyi alıp küçükten büyüğe sıralamak üzerine kurulmuştur. Aşağıdaki animasyondan da anlayacağınız üzere 2 dizi alınıyor daha sonra bunları n kadar alt dizilere bölerek bu alt listeleri karşılaştırılarak results dizisine ekleme yaparak sıralıyor. Animasyon : Flowchart : Örnek Kod

    READ MORE
  • Javascript Algoritmalari – Quick Sort

    Javascript Algoritmalari – Quick Sort0

    Merhaba arkadaşlar bazı aldığım notları sizlerle paylasmak istiyorum bunlar javascript  ile temel algoritma soruları ve yöntemleri olarak nitelendireceğimiz küçük yazılar olacak. Hızlı sıralama Hızlı sıralama bir dizi içindeki elemanları herhangi bir ilişki kuralı koymadan dümdüz küçükten büyüğe sıralamamıza yarayan bir algoritma hadi bakalım nasıl bir şeymiş… Bu sıralama önce diziden bir ilk elemanı pivot olarak

    READ MORE
  • C# – DataTable İçindeki Verilerin Sıralarını Ters Çevirmek

    C# – DataTable İçindeki Verilerin Sıralarını Ters Çevirmek0

    Merhaba arkadaşlar Her yazılımcının korkulu rüyası olan test uzmanı arkadaşlarımdan biri olan Bill bir hata kaydı açmış ve demiş ki şu şu sayfada ki listelenen verilerin sıralamaları yanlış ters olması lazım demiş. Bende ufak bir araştırma sonucu bir metod oluşturarak bu problemi çözdüm ve pratik bir bilgi olması açısından sizlerle paylaşmak istedim. İşte o kodlar

    READ MORE
  • AngularJS – Dinamik Değişken

    AngularJS – Dinamik Değişken0

    Merhaba arkadaşlar Bildiğiniz gibi AngularJS de html ile js dosyası arasındaki bağı scope ile sağlıyorduk. Yani controller üzerinde tanımladığımız bır scope nesnesini html üzerinde {{}} veya ng-bind ile çağırabiliyoruz. Bahsettiğimiz değişkenler sabit tanımlanıp görüntülenenler. Bir de JS tarafında tanımlayabildiğimiz değişkenler var ki bu yazımızın konusuda budur zaten 🙂 Hemen HTML kodlarımızı yerlestirelim [codebox 1] ve

    READ MORE
  • JavaScript Sayaç0

    JavaScript Sayaç Div içerisinde açılan bir iletişim formunun 2 saniye sonra kaybolması için hazırlanmıştır. jQuery’nin slideUp kapanma efekti kullanılmıştır. function closeForm(){   setTimeout(‘$(“#contactForm”).slideUp(“slow”)’, 2000); }

    READ MORE